In Vitro Antibacterial Activity of Eisenia bicyclis Extract against Fish Pathogenic Bacteria

Abstract
The present study discovered antibacterial activity of the Phaeophyceae Eisenia bicyclis methanolic extract and its organic soluble fractions against Gram-negatives fish pathogenic bacteria such as Edwardsella tarda, Photobacterium demselae and Vibrio harveyi. Extract showed a significant bactericidal effect when tested by standardized disc diffusion assay, minimum inhibitory concentration (MIC), and fractional inhibitory concentration (FIC). E. bicyclis was found to be a source of an alternative medicine and potency regenerator for erythromycin (ERY) as a non-effective antibiotic widely used in aquaculture. The largest diameter of the inhibition zone was 12 mm at 1 mg/disc and 20 mm at 5 mg/disc by ethyl acetate soluble fraction (EtOAC) and MIC ranged from 128 to 1,024 µg/mL. Furthermore, the combination of old fashion erythromycin and EtOAc lowered MIC dosage of the resistant strains and resulted in a synergistic way. Contrary, the combination of oxytetracycline (OTC) and EtOAc mainly resulted in antagonism. The present findings suggest that EtOAc of E. bicyclis restore the antibacterial activity of erythromycin, a 50S inhibitor antibiotic, and it can be providing a clue to fighting to spread antibiotic resistance in aquaculture.
